Spacious pitches… seaside strolls… Eryri (Snowdonia) National Park… if such phrases fill your heart with glee, you should be pretty content at Cefn Coed. This spacious site is in a gorgeous Gwynedd location, within the national park and about 10 minutes’ drive from both the market town of Dolgellau and the coast at Fairbourne. If you’ve come to north Wales for the scenery, you should be pleased with your lot here: it’s in a sheltered valley of ancient oak woodlands, close to where the slopes of Cadair Idris roll down to the banks of the Mawddach Estuary. The site is part of a historic Welsh farm estate with 75 acres of farmland and forest – and the nearest neighbours are almost a mile away. Miles of walking, cycling and riding paths are easily accessible, including the famed Mawddach Trail (follow it all the way to Dolgellau, Fairbourne and Barmouth, or to a tiptop local pub/restaurant). There is also a circular route just above the property with some further viewpoints. Facilities on site include an amenities block with showers, toilets and a washing-up area. Filtered mountain spring drinking water is provided near the farmhouse, along with a freezer for ice packs and a facility for charging phones or small battery packs. During high season, the on-site bar serves local ales and cocktails. There is a food truck during high season where you can pre-order woodfired pizzas and morning coffee and croissants. Book yourself onto an on-site course or activity too, like guided local walks, bushcraft, sound baths and foraging courses. The distance between the car park and pitches is variable and parking by the pitch can't be guaranteed. Pitches are allocated on a first-come-first-served basis; if you have a particular request please let the site know and they'll do their best to accommodate you.

Local attractions

Ready to ramble? Take a wander around Abergwynant Woods, 20 minutes’ walk away, or get set to conquer Cadair Idris, the slopes of which you can reach on foot in a couple of hours. The New Precipice Walk (15 minutes’ drive) is a fab choice for spectacular views; if you’re more into moving at speed, make for the mountain bike trails at Coed-y-Brenin forest park (also 15 minutes). For less energetic days out, take fishing rods off to the banks of Cregennan Lakes (15 minutes) or Tal-y-llyn Lake (20 minutes) or make a break for the seaside at Fairbourne (10 minutes), where you can ride the heritage railway for a properly chilled-out time, or Barmouth (20 minutes). Keen to see what lies beneath? Take a boat ride into a world of subterranean dragons and the like at King Arthur’s Labyrinth (25 minutes). Back up in the daylight, ancient Cymer Abbey (10 minutes) and the fab Italianate village of Portmeirion (40 minutes) are top ports of call.
